Our ship (Glory) was supposed to head to Belize in a few weeks (March 7th) but will be going to Costa Maya instead. Apparently some of the itineraries from Jan-Apr were changed and are skipping Belize due to port over crowding. Too many ships not enough tenders. Bummer, we had cave tubing already booked. :(

There was a dispute last year but it was apparently resolved. Haven't heard of any new troubles. Where did you hear about this happening last month?

Some (not all) sailings of the Glory early this year and our March 25 sailing of the Legend have had Belize replaced by Costa Maya. Tender capacity/port congestion was the reason given in the email Carnival sent me.
